ACI Worldwide (NASDAQ:ACIWG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, August 1st. The technology company reported $0.39 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.15 by $0.24. ACI Worldwide had a net margin of 12.01% and a return on equity of 19.18%. The firm had revenue of $373.48 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$349.95 million.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that ACI Worldwide, Inc. will post 1.96 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

ACI Worldwide declared that its Board of Directors has initiated a stock repurchase program on Thursday, June 13th that permits the company to repurchase $400.00 million in shares. This repurchase authorization permits the technology company to purchase up to 8% of its shares through open market purchases. Shares repurchase programs are typically a sign that the company’s board believes its shares are undervalued.

ACI Worldwide Profile

(Free Report)

ACI Worldwide, Inc, a software company, develops, markets, installs, and supports a range of software products and solutions for facilitating digital payments in the United States and internationally. The company operates in three segments: Banks, Merchants, and Billers. The company offers ACI Acquiring, a solution to process credit, debit, and prepaid card transactions, deliver digital innovation, and fraud prevention; ACI Issuing, a digital payment issuing solution for new payment offering; and ACI Enterprise Payments Platform that provides payment processing and orchestration capabilities for digital payments.
